Basmati Fried Rice with Mint and Cashews Recipe

This fragrant Basmati Fried Rice with Mint and Cashews is a flavorful and simple side dish that complements a wide range of main courses. Fresh mint and crunchy cashews add a delicious textural contrast to the fluffy rice, and the lightly spiced flavors make it a crowd-pleaser. Try it at your next dinner party or on a weeknight.

Instructions

  • In a fine-mesh strainer, thoroughly rinse the rice.
  • Bring the rice and water to a boil in a medium saucepan over high heat.
  • Reduce the heat to low, cover, and leave to cook for 18 minutes.
  • Remove the saucepan from the heat and set aside for 5 minutes to allow the rice to cool.
  • Meanwhile, in a large skillet over medium-high heat, heat the vegetable oil.
  • Cook for 3-4 minutes, or until the onion is translucent and the cashews are lightly browned, before adding the onion and cashews.
  • Stir together the cooked rice, mint, and salt in the skillet.
  • Cook for another 2-3 minutes, or until the rice is heated through and the flavors have combined.
  • Serve immediately and enjoy.
